How to install car radio on Ford F 250: Removing the old car stereo

Before we start the serious business of how to install a car stereo on your Ford F 250, there is one necessary step, remove the audio set you currently have on your car. There are two situations, either you have an original headunit, or you have an universal set. Before you start dismantling, always make sure to remove the negative cable from the battery to avoid any risk of short-circuit or electrocution. Once this is conducted, here are the two options determined by the stereo that equips your Ford F 250:

  • Original car radio:
    In this case, you’ll have to be patient, most of the time, the simple use of extracting clamps in the 4 holes in the corners of the car radio should be enough to remove it. But on some specific models of specific years, this operation will not be enough to remove the old car radio from your Ford F 250. In truth, you will need to remove certain parts of the centre console to access the car radio itself. To achieve this, you will need to use a screwdriver to remove the plastic covers that are in the way. Once you have access to the station, make sure to disconnect all the connections.
  • Aftermarket radio :
    In this circumstance the process is much simpler, you will just have to use the extracting clamps and press on the 4 corners of your station to make it come out of its place. Once this step is conducted, make sure to unplug it and remove the metal frame that supports it in the notch of the center console. That’s it, you’ve completed dismantling your old car radio, all you have to do is install the new one!

How to install car radio on your Ford F 250: Fitting and connecting the car radio

Let’s go to the most important part for you, how to install a car stereo on your Ford F 250. Before you start, take the time to check the compatibility of your car and your headunit, and to read the installation information, which may give you specific instructions.
Here are the various guidelines involved in installing an aftermarket car radio. Firstly, put in place the metal frame provided with your new car radio, this frame has the function of holding your car radio in place on your Ford F 250, once installed, make sure to press the locking tabs on each side of the frame. Once this step has been carried out, you will need to connect the three plugs of your car radio, two ISO connectors for power supply and sound transfer to the speakers of your Ford F 250, then the radio antenna socket. For the latter, on some models you may need an adapter to transform it from male to female in order to adapt it to the socket of your new radio. At last, all you have to do is push your car radio into the metal frame, snap it into place, and position the plastic or metal frame provided with it on its contour. That’s it, you’ve just discovered how to install a car radio on Ford F 250, make sure to check that the radio is switched on, that the sound is working and that you’re picking up the radio and you’re ready to enjoy your new car radio.
